What is considered a wake?

A wake is basically the v-shaped wave created by the displacement of the boat as it passes through the water. At speed, the larger and heavier the boat, the larger the wake, but at a very slow speed most boats create almost no wake.

What causes a boat wake?

Boat Waves(Wakes) When a solid object like a duck or a boat moves through the water, it displaces the water creating waves. We call this special wave a “wake.” The wake is caused by the surface of the boat, pushing the water out of the way.

What’s a wake in water?

A “wake” is the waves created as a vessel travels through the water. A “no-wake zone” is an area where vessels are expected to travel at slow (idle) speeds to minimize the wake. Most people think of no-wake zones as the speed bumps or school zones of the water, and rightfully so.

Can a wake capsize a boat?

If you have a wave coming toward your boat, don’t let the wave hit your beam. Navigate the boat so you hit the wave with your bow or at an angle off the bow. If a wave hits your beam, it could capsize your boat. Waves hitting astern can cause you to lose your direction.

What is the angle of a boat wake?

about 19.5°
A physical explanation for the phenomenon of boat wakes, and for the value of the wake angle, was originally given by William Thomson — better known as Lord Kelvin. He found that the faster the speed of the ship, the faster the wake broadened laterally. Consequently, the wake angle has a constant value of about 19.5°.

What determines a no wake zone?

No Wake Zone A “No Wake” zone means that boats must reduce to the slowest speed they can travel at while still maintaining the ability to steer and make forward progress. When vessels move at these speeds, they produce a minimum wake. These are common in crowded, narrow areas like channels or confined harbors.

Do wake boats damage Lakes?

Just one pass of a wake boat can be devastating to the ecosystem. Unfortunately, these boats often make multiple passes in the same area, causing long-lasting damage. When there isn’t enough distance on a lake or river to dissipate these wakes, the boats cause shoreline erosion.

How do you approach a wake on a boat?

approach the wake at a 45-degree angle.Do not turn into the wake, but continue heading parallel to the other boat. This allows the boat to roll a bit over the wake rather than jumping over it. By staying parallel to the other boat, it also keeps you positioned correctly on your side of the channel.

What is wake speed?

The speed of advance of the propeller “VA” relative to the water in which it is working is lower than the observed speed of the vessel “V”. This difference in speed, expressed as a percentage of the ship speed, is known as the wake fraction coefficient “w”.
